A prestigious name in Japan's friendliness market, Okura Hotels seamlessly mix traditional Japanese aesthetic appeals with modern high-end. Presently, Okura Hotels operates a more than 80 resorts worldwide, with more than 50 located in Japan and greater than 25 in other countries. Especially, The Okura Tokyo, lately renovated, provides high-end services including a gym, indoor swimming pool, and medical spa.

Archaeological sites like Asakusa and impressive Akihabara are additionally accessible. Ryokan are conventional Japanese inns, providing an immersive experience of Japanese society and hospitality. They generally feature tatami-matted areas, public bathrooms, and detailed Japanese food. Mistaken beliefs regarding hotels in Japan can result in bad choices for tourists.

Pill hotels are aimed at business owners that missed the last train home. Rooms or sleeping shucks are little, very little bigger than a casket, and feature a TV, light, and alarm.
